Uniforms and Training at no cost to you!ESSENTIAL JOB DUTIES AND RESPONSIBILITIES: Those duties necessary to meet the minimum requirements of the position. Other duties may be assigned:

Engage in the performance of all phases of locksmith work, including but not limited to the maintenance of mechanical and electronic locks

Install and maintains locking system, including but not limited to mechanical locks, electronic locks, computerized locks, and access systems Manage activities and requests from external auditors during annual audit examination

Aid in the maintenance of accurate and up-to-date electronic records of all locking devices and keys in use on the facility to include pertinent information on personnel to whom keys are issued Train senior and staff accountants as appropriate, to ensure that accounting team activities are completed accurately in a timely manner

Maintain electronic locks and the user databases needed to operate the locks and maintain access control, programming, and repair of Card Access Control Systems

Diagnose problems that arise from inoperable mechanisms on outside/inside doors, card access controllers, and card swipe pads; investigate communication problems involving computer modems; installs electronic magnets on perimeter doors and maintains the wiring and power supplies that control them

Develop and carry out preventive maintenance schedules and applies them to the activities of the locksmith office as directed

Create requisitions; maintain responsibility of the equipment, materials, tools, and supplies necessary for proper installation; maintenance and repair of locking mechanisms

Submit written recommendations and reports as required and performs other duties as assigned

BASIC QUALIFICATIONS : To perform this job successfully, the individual must be able to perform each essential duty satisfactorily. The requirements listed below are representative of the knowledge, skills, and/or experience required in order to be hired. Reasonable accommodation may be made to enable individuals with disabilities to perform the essential functions.Formal Education, Licenses, and Certifications Required:

Must possess a high school diploma or equivalent

Must be a General Service Administration (GSA) certified locksmith

Must possess certification in each of the following:

OSHA 10

Basic Locksmithing Certification

GSA Lock, Vault and Container Inspector

GAS Lock, Vault and Container Technician

Kaba Ilco Mechanical Safe Lock Servicing Group 2 locks

Electronic Safe Lock Servicing by Sargent & Greenleaf

Electronic Safe Lock Servicing by La Gard

Lockmaster’s Safe Lock Servicing

Globaloks Factory Training

Installation & Operation of the X-09lock by Kaba

Mechanical Lock Course of Instruction, Sargent & Greenleaf (Mechanical Group 1, 1R and Group 2 Lock Certification)

La Gard (Mechanical Lock Course of Instruction Group 1 & 1R Certification Program)

Hamilton Products Group, Hamilton General Services Administration (GSA) Containers

Certified Lockmasters LKM7000 Technician

Kaba Certificate of Achievement, E-PLEX 5000 Series Locks

Securitron Factory Training Program (Mag Locks)

Type and Length of Specific Experience Required:

A minimum of three (3) years of experience in providing locksmith services

Knowledge and Skills Required:

Proficient knowledge of each of the following:

UNICAN mechanical and E-Plex locks

Swipe electronic locks, (i.e., T3000 Series)

Mechanical and electronic Group 1 and 1R General Services Administration (GSA) container locks

Sergeant, Yale, Schlage & Primus, Crobin-Ruswin, and Corbin Russin - Mortise and Cylindrical locks

Sargent – Mortise (also electrified) and Cylindrical Schlage Primus - Cylindrical locks with removable cores

Alarm Lock Trilogy series (2700; 2800; 3000; 3075) audit trail locks

Kaba E-Plex (5000) series audit trail locks

Sargent and Greenleaf (8400 & 8500) series safe/container locks

AMSEC ELS 10 series safe locks

LaGard LG series safe locks

Mas Hamilton X-07; XO8

Kaba Mas XO-9

Kaba IIco mechanical cipher locks (L-1000 & 5000 series locks)

Kaba IIco (Solitaire 700 series magnetic stripe cardkey locks)

Pad locks, file cabinet locks, Adams Rite locks

Systems furniture
